Is there anyway to not need to press continue to this website each time?</description><pubDate>Tue, 15 Jul 2008 08:35:30 GMT</pubDate><dc:creator>fahmi1</dc:creator></item><item><title>Point 6.1a client works with PDS 6.0?</title><link>http://messageboard.calyxsupport.com/Topic7103-19-1.aspx</link><description>Can we update the client PCs to 6.1a prior to upgrading PDS to 6.1?</description><pubDate>Fri, 15 Aug 2008 14:18:45 GMT</pubDate><dc:creator>slilley</dc:creator></item><item><title>Share one person's files with another user?</title><link>http://messageboard.calyxsupport.com/Topic6984-19-1.aspx</link><description>I'm wondering if there is a way to share read/write access to other PDS user's files on an individual basis?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Or is it best to create an additional group and just add all those persons to that group?</description><pubDate>Fri, 18 Jul 2008 12:13:13 GMT</pubDate><dc:creator>m@ck</dc:creator></item><item><title>PDS Files getting deleted.</title><link>http://messageboard.calyxsupport.com/Topic6971-19-1.aspx</link><description>Using Point 6.1a and PDS 6.1. &lt;P&gt;We had a file "disappear" from a PDS data folder and I chalked it off to user error and re-created the file.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Then it happened again so I started looking into it and found the following problem.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;NOTE: As far as I can tell, this phenomenon only occurs when there is an attached co-borrower file (eg. xxxx.cb1)&lt;BR&gt;&lt;BR&gt;1-Open A borrower file that has an attached co-borrower file.&lt;BR&gt;2-Without changing anything in the borrower file, Click "Bor/Co-Bor" and open the attached co-borrower file.&lt;BR&gt;3-Make a change the the co-borrower file.&lt;BR&gt;4-Now without saving or closing anything, click File&amp;gt;Open (or the open folder icon) and open the &lt;STRONG&gt;SAME&lt;/STRONG&gt; borrower file picked in step #1&lt;BR&gt;5-You will get "The file is already open do you want to open it in READ-ONLY" dialog box, click "yes"&lt;BR&gt;6-You then get the "Save Changes to c:\........CB1?.  If you click yes then everything is OK.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;However, &lt;FONT size=3&gt;IF you click "NO"&lt;/FONT&gt; then the Borrower file Is now permanently &lt;FONT size=3&gt;GONE!!!&lt;/FONT&gt; Or at least I haven't found a way to get it back other than from a backup.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;The co-borrower file is however still there but when you click to open it you get: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;EM&gt;"We are sorry that your request has failed.  The details are: -Could not find file, (PDS Error Code: -54)  Please contact your point administrator"&lt;/EM&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;EM&gt;C&lt;/EM&gt;lick "OK" and get:&lt;BR&gt;&lt;BR&gt;&lt;EM&gt;"The primary borrower file C:\Users\paul\AppData\Local\Calyx Software\Point\AllUsers\paul\PDSFolders\7\BORROWER\08012303.BRW not found."&lt;/EM&gt;</description><pubDate>Thu, 17 Jul 2008 15:27:30 GMT</pubDate><dc:creator>pfloor</dc:creator></item><item><title>2 pds servers</title><link>http://messageboard.calyxsupport.com/Topic6484-19-1.aspx</link><description>We recently joined another company.
